首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将DELETE与内连接一起使用

是一种在数据库中删除数据的操作方式。DELETE语句用于从数据库表中删除记录,而内连接(INNER JOIN)用于将两个或多个表中的数据进行关联。

当我们需要删除满足特定条件的数据时,可以使用DELETE语句与内连接来实现。通过内连接,我们可以将要删除的数据与其他表中的数据进行关联,以便确定要删除的记录。

以下是使用DELETE与内连接的示例:

DELETE FROM 表名 INNER JOIN 关联表名 ON 关联条件 WHERE 删除条件;

在上述示例中,我们首先指定要删除的表名,然后使用INNER JOIN关键字将其与另一个表进行内连接。通过指定关联条件,我们可以将两个表中的数据进行匹配。最后,使用WHERE子句来指定要删除的记录的条件。

DELETE与内连接的优势在于可以根据多个表中的数据进行删除操作,从而更加灵活和精确地删除特定的记录。这种操作适用于需要删除与其他表中数据相关联的记录的场景。

以下是一些使用DELETE与内连接的应用场景:

  1. 删除订单及相关的订单详情:当需要删除某个订单及其相关的订单详情时,可以使用DELETE与内连接来实现。
  2. 删除用户及其关联的评论:当需要删除某个用户及其关联的评论时,可以使用DELETE与内连接来实现。
  3. 删除学生及其选课记录:当需要删除某个学生及其选课记录时,可以使用DELETE与内连接来实现。

腾讯云提供了多个与数据库相关的产品,例如云数据库 TencentDB、分布式数据库 TDSQL、云数据库 Redis 等。您可以根据具体需求选择适合的产品进行数据存储和管理。

更多关于腾讯云数据库产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

19分44秒

143-外连接与内连接的查询优化

35分54秒

尚硅谷-28-SQL92与99语法如何实现内连接和外连接

6分56秒

使用python将excel与mysql数据导入导出

6分37秒

【演示】将 SQL 和 NoSQL 与 MySQL 和 MongoDB 混合使用

3分50秒

SNP Glue与Snowflake无缝集成实时传输数据 Demo演示

50分34秒

玩转IT运维自动化

9分17秒

敲敲云零代码-入门课程 功能介绍

1.4K
-

法国开发便携新冠检测器 插手机上10分钟出结果

22秒

LabVIEW易拉罐外型合格检测

-

性价比打天下,国产AI芯片对AIoT行业有何影响?

1时32分

腾讯数字化协同办公产品,助力企业新升级活动

1分38秒

腾讯千帆河洛场景连接-维格表&表格AI智能识别并归档 教程

领券